Output 63c9527b8725a14ac98a024860bb6fa2f79a65f0ecc0c69e87a8559fe90d3662:0

value
25520030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34e510be218430f224528848c5145487e37b1aae OP_EQUAL
address
36WhUG9iwxKzexjm9HaHpHDRhjKAxfNRkE
transaction
63c9527b8725a14ac98a024860bb6fa2f79a65f0ecc0c69e87a8559fe90d3662